>> The gdb.gdb self-tests were timing out for me. Looking into it, the
>> problem is that the version of the Boehm GC that is used by Guile on
>> my machine causes a SEGV during stack probing. This unexpected stop
>> confuses the tests and causes repeated timeouts.
